Torre di Elia
Torre di Elia is a tower in Enna, Enna, Sicily. Torre di Elia is situated nearby to the church Chiesa del Carmine, as well as near the square Piazza Papa Giovanni Ventitreesimo.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Pergusa
Village
Pergusa is an Italian village of Sicily. It is a frazione of Enna, the administrative seat of the same-named province. Pergusa is situated 6 km southeast of Torre di Elia.
